Last year Rolf Hill posted a thread about auxiliary throttle return springs and engine kill switches, encouraging everyone to equip their karts with them in the interest of safety. Sounded like sound advice, so I did both.

I just took the carburetor off the engine that I ran at Thompson 2 weeks ago and discovered that the stock spring had broken. I don't know when it broke. I never even realized it. The auxiliary spring picked up the slack and I just kept going!

So, thanks Rolf.
